Fun Kids Crafts: How to Make Your Own Ugly Monster Dolls

Ugly dolls are a lot of fun; they are cute, cuddly, and their ugliness makes them adorable. I started making dolls using socks that I couldn't find matches for, but over time I have started using all sorts of scrap materials, and here is an article that will describe how you can make your own ugly monster doll.

Ugly monster dolls can be any shape, size, color, or style, and that is part of the fun part of these making these dolls. You can use anything as a base for them. If you have some old socks that works great, but if not a weirdly cut piece of fabric can work great so feel free to experiment. So pick a shape for the body; if you are unsure of what type of shape start with a rectangle with one rounded edge, and make sure you cut 2 of these pieces so the doll has a front and a back side.. Next cut a slit in the square side opposite of the rounded side; this part will be your legs.

Now pick the side that is going to be the front, and start to make your doll a face. I like to use different colored buttons that are also different sizes. I will then stitch some eyelashes onto the doll or I will use sequins to add details. Finally I will stitch the mouth using embroidery floss. I will also add any other special touches to the doll at this point such as pockets or a bow. If you are going to give your doll a necktie or a necklace you should wait until the doll is stuffed.

Now turn the doll inside out and sow around all of the seams except the inside slit for the legs. Turn the doll right side out, and fill it with stuffing. Continue filling until you have reached the legs, and sewing one at a time continue to fill with stuffing.

Now that your doll is stuffed you can add hair and clothes to it. You can also add necklaces and funny charms. I specifically like to add facial expression to my doll after it is stuffed. You c an also add the nose t this point, and to achieve these affects you simply need to pinch the part of the face between the eyes and sew through the doll. Pulling the string tighter o looser will give the face different expressions. Feel free to experiment.

Some materials that you can use when making these dolls are pipe cleaners, felt, rhinestones, sequins, pom-poms, and foam. Monster dolls are a lot of fun to make, and kids of many different ages will enjoy this project.

Homemade Wedding Crafts: Pine Cone Centerpieces

Homemade wedding centerpieces are a great way to personalize your wedding décor, and pine cones are inexpensive and natural mediums for your wedding centerpieces. This article will provide you with detailed instructions on creating several pine cone centerpiece crafts for your homemade wedding décor.
Pine Cone Flowers
For this homemade wedding centerpiece craft you will need several pine cones, wire cutters, floral tape, green paper, scissors, wire, a hot glue gun, hot glue sticks, and glitter. Start by breaking pine coned in half to remove the pointed sides.
Next roll the ends of a 6 inch piece of wire into a spiral about half an inch in diameter and glue the bottom of the pine cone to the wire. Next cut leaves from the green paper and tape them to the wire in varying spots. Wrap the entire stem with floral wire and add some glitter to the center to finish the flower look of this homemade pine cone wedding craft. Now place the pine cone flowers in a vase and your wedding centerpiece is complete.
Pine Cones and Candles
Another homemade wedding centerpiece craft idea that utilizes pine cones is a candle centerpiece. For this wedding craft you will need pine cones, a hot glue gun, several pillar candles, ribbon, hot glue sticks, and scissors.
Start this homemade centerpiece by tying a piece of ribbon around the center of each candle. Tie the end of the ribbon into a bow, and add a little glue to secure it from coming undone. Next glue the pine cones around the ribbon vertically until the entire ribbon is covered. Complete several candles for your centerpiece and arrange them on your wedding table to finish this homemade wedding craft.
Gilded Pine Cones
For an elegant pine cone centerpiece that will look lovely amongst your other homemade wedding decorations try a gilded pine cone centerpiece. For this wedding craft you will need pine cones, gold spray paint, newspaper, hot glue sticks, a hot glue gun, and a foam ball.
Start this centerpiece craft by placing all of the pine cones on newspaper in a well ventilated area and spraying the gold with the spray paint. Allow the pine cones to dry, roll them over, and spray the other side of the pine cone.
Then plug your glue gun in to get hot and add a little bead of glue to the bottom of a pine cone. Press the pine cone into the foam ball; next glue another pine cone on the direct opposite of the ball, and continue covering the entire ball with the pine cones. After the entire ball is full of golden pine cones it can be placed on your wedding table as a lovely homemade centerpiece. You can personalize this craft by alternating flowers with pine cones as well.These homemade wedding centerpieces are easy to make using pine cones, and they will add a natural style to your homemade wedding décor.
